Sell my car, anywhere in Australia

Used car prices are not national. The same vehicle can be worth noticeably more in one state than another, which is why our buyers include interstate dealers who arrange transport themselves.

Melbourne VIC

Hilux, Ranger and D-Max utes clear fastest, along with low kilometre RAV4s and CX-5s. Prestige European stock finds a stronger market here than in most capitals.

Sydney NSW

Small SUVs and hybrids are strong, especially anything with low kilometres and full service history. Dual cab utes leave the market quickly.

Brisbane QLD

Four wheel drives, dual cab utes and anything tow rated sell hard. Convertibles and soft roaders do better here than in the southern states.

Perth WA

Four wheel drives, dual cabs and touring setups hold value strongly. Mining region service history is a plus rather than a problem when the logbook backs it up.

Adelaide SA

Well kept family SUVs and small hatchbacks move quickly. Low kilometre older cars with one owner history are unusually well regarded here.

Darwin NT

Four wheel drives, dual cabs and troop carriers are the strongest sellers. Service history matters more than usual given the climate.

Cairns QLD

Four wheel drives and dual cabs dominate. Buyers look closely at corrosion and air conditioning condition given the climate.

Not on the list?

The platform covers every state and territory, including regional areas. Dealers inspect where the car sits, and for regional vehicles they commonly quote with transport built into the offer rather than deducted from it. When you compare offers, check whether the number quoted is before or after freight so you are comparing like with like.
